Smash burger brand Boo is opening a site in Merry Hill in the West Midlands for what will be its eighth UK restaurant.

The group has taken on a 2,000sq ft site in Merry Hill’s leisure quarter that will have space for 60 diners and which is set to open in the spring.

Boo Merry Hill will serve the brand’s signature classics that include the OG Classic Angus beef burger; and the buttermilk fried Chick-a-Boo burger as well as sides and including the rustic skin on fries, chicken wings, crunchy bites, and milkshakes.

The brand will join Wingstop, which is also set to open in Merry Hill this year.

Boo launch in Leicester city centre in 2017 and now operates UK sites in Loughborough, Nottingham, Derby, Birmingham, and Preston as well as its first overseas restaurant in Abu Dhabi’s Yas Mall, which opened last year.

It also intends to open two more venues, one in Manchester’s Circle Square and one in Leicester’s Gallowtree Gate.
